WhatsApp: Sharing Your Location

WhatsApp: Sharing Your Location

By Mel Hawthorne Leave a Comment

Among the many cool features of WhatsApp is one that not too many users know about – the ability to share your location at any given time. This has a variety of uses – letting your loved ones know where you are, sharing the progress of your commute with colleagues and more.

It’s simple – to share your location with someone, simply enter the chat. You can find the option directly next to the message bar. On iOS, tap the plus to the left of your bar and you’ll see an option for Location. On Android, the paperclip icon on the right and also select Location.

The Location option on Android

You need to give WhatsAll permission to use your location in order to share your location. If you haven’t done so, you can do it now, via your Settings and app permissions.

Sharing your location

After tapping on Share live location, you can select the duration – 15 minutes, 1 hour or 8 hours. After that time, the location share will become inactive and nobody will be able to see your location anymore.

While it’s active, the people you shared your location with will be able to view it whenever they tap on the message that is sent.

Location sharing message

If you want to stop sharing your location before the time period is up, you can do so by pressing the Stop sharing button under the message that was sent. Your location will also be protected by end-to-end encryption the way other messages are – nobody except for the recipient or recipients will be able to see the location, but they will NOT be able to share it with other people. Only you can do that.
